Cash incentive for Czech youngsters
Afp, Prague
The Czech Republic's Under-20 footballers will earn a share of 142,000 euros (196,000 dollars) in bonus money should they win the world title in Canada, the country's football federation said on Thursday. The Czechs, who beat Austria 2-0 in Wednesday's semifinals, will face either Argentina or Chile in Sunday's final. "It's with great joy that we will reward our players because they have boosted our prestige," said Czech football federation spokesman Vaclav Tichy. If the Czechs finish as runners-up, they will share a pool of 71,000 euros.
